A method and apparatus for percutaneous and/or minimally invasive implantation of a construct. The construct may be implanted using a navigation system for planning and execution of a procedure. A plurality of portions of the construct may be interconnected using locations and paths determined and navigated with the navigation system.

1. A system for use in navigating an implantation of a selected construct, comprising: a first member having an open passage to receive a second member, wherein the second member is configured to be received and connected within the open passage of the first member after implantation;a first localization element selectively connectable and fixed to said first member by at least partially encompassing a portion of the first member and engaging at least the encompassed portion of the first member with an internal mechanism during a navigation of the second member relative to the first member;a second localization element simultaneously selectively connected to said second member when said first localization element is selectively connected and fixed to said first member;a detector to detect said first localization element and said second localization element while both said first localization element is connected to said first member and said second localization element is selectively connected to said second member;a display device; anda processor configured to navigate said second member relative to said first member;wherein said processor is operable to receive position information for both of said first member and said second member from said detector both while said first localization element is connected to said first member and while said second localization element is selectively connected to said second member and further operable to determine a relative position of said first member to said second member;wherein said processor is configured to distinguish the location of said first localization element that is different from said second localization element;wherein said relative position is operable to allow a navigated movement of said second member to said first member to connect said first member and said second member substantially only by detecting positions of said first localization element and said second localization element and the display device illustrates only icons representing the first member and the second member. 2. The system of claim 1, wherein said first member is configured to be positioned beneath a tissue and said second member is configured to move beneath the tissue to be connected with said first member. 3. The system of claim 2, wherein said first localization element is configured to remain fixed to said first member during the navigation. 4. The system of claim 3, wherein said second member is configured to be moved in a volume between said first localization element and said first member. 5. The system of claim 3, further comprising: an extending member that is configured to extend through the tissue and include the internal mechanism, wherein said first localization element is coupled to said extending member to be exposed to said detector when associated with said first member. 6. The system of claim 5, wherein the first member is a screw and the extending member is keyed to engage the screw in substantially a single position to determine six degree of freedom position information of said screw;wherein said six degree of freedom information is displayed with said display device. 7. The system of claim 6, further comprising: a third member that is a screw configured to be interconnected to the first member and the second member to form the construct; anda third localization element configured to be connected to the third member during navigation of the second member relative to the first member and the third member where the third localization element extends through the tissue when the third member is covered by the tissue;wherein said second member is configured to be fixedly connected to said first member and said third member in a selected connected configuration;wherein said connected configuration is based on an alignment in at least one plane defined relative to an anatomy;wherein said display device is configured to display an alignment icon based on the alignment in at least one plane relative to a display of relative positions of at least the first member and the third member. 8. A method for navigating an implantation of a construct, comprising: detecting with a detector a first localization element connected to a first member of the construct, wherein said first member is implanted into a first anatomical structure of an anatomy;detecting with said detector a second localization element selectively connected to a second member of the construct, wherein the second member is moveable relative to the first member;determining a first position of said first member based on position information received by a processor from said detector regarding said first localization elementand simultaneously determining a second position of said second member based on position information received by the processor from said detector regarding said second localization element;determining an alignment of said second member relative to said first member; anddisplaying the first position of said first member relative to the second position of said second member at least while the second member is positioned within a portion of the first member that is implanted into the first anatomical structure of the anatomy to achieve said determined alignment once said first member and said second member are fixedly connected;wherein displaying the first position of said first member relative to the second position of said second member includes displaying on a display device only icons for viewing a representation of navigated portions including at least one of a selected path icon, a distal tip icon, a first icon illustrating a location of the first member, and a second icon illustrating a location of the second member. 9. The method of claim 8, further comprising: fixedly connecting said second member to said first member. 10. The method of claim 9, further comprising: detecting with said detector a third localization element selectively connected to a third member of the construct, wherein said third member is implanted into a second anatomical structure of the anatomy. 11. The method of claim 10, wherein determining said alignment of said second member relative to said first member includes: detecting simultaneously all of said first localization element, said second localization element, and said third localization element; anddetermining an alignment of said first member and said third member to be maintained by an interconnection of said first member and said third member with said second member. 12. The method of claim 11, wherein said alignment is one of a radius or a plane. 13. The method of claim 12, further comprising: displaying said alignment with said display device;wherein said processor is operable to determine said alignment. 14. The method of claim 11, wherein the distal tip icon illustrates a present location of a distal tip of the second member relative to the selected path icon. 15. The method of claim 14, further comprising: navigating said second member relative to said first member using a display device including moving the second member relative to the first localization element that is selectively connected with the first member. 16. A system for use in navigating an implantation of a selected construct, comprising: a first localization element has a depressible member that operates an internal mechanism to engage and disengage a head of a first member, wherein said first member includes a slot through which a second member is configured to be placed, said depressible member and said internal mechanism allow percutaneous engagement and percutaneous disengagement from said first member while a second member is navigated and moved to said first member and fixedly connected to said first member;a second localization element fixed to said second member while said second member is moved to connect to said first member;a detector to detect said first localization element and said second localization element;a processor configured to receive position information for said first member from said detector based on detecting said first localization element and position information for the second member and is further configured to determine a relative position of said second member to said first member; anda display device configured to display said relative position of said first member relative to said second member by displaying a first icon representing said first member and a second icon representing at least a portion of said second member without registering to patient images;wherein said first icon and said second icon alone are operable to display location of said first member and said second member;wherein said first localization element is configured to be removed percutaneously from said first member once said second member is connected to said first member. 17. The system of claim 16, further comprising: said first member of the construct, wherein said first member of the construct is configured to be implanted into a first anatomical structure of an anatomy;said second member of the construct, wherein said second member is configured to be fixedly connected with said first member after implantation;said second localization element selectively associated with said second member;wherein said processor is operable to receive further position information for said second member from said detector based on detecting said second localization element;wherein said processor is further operable to determine a relative position of said second member relative to said first member with said position information for said first member and said second member. 18. The system of claim 17, wherein said first localization element has a first configuration and said second localization element has a second configuration; wherein said first configuration and said second configuration are distinct from one another such that said processor is operable to identify said first member and said second member based on said selectively associated said first localization element and said selectively associated said second localization element. 19. The system of claim 18, wherein said first member is a screw and said first localization element is keyed to engage said screw in substantially a single position to determine six degree of freedom position information of said screw; wherein said six degree of freedom information is displayed with said display device. 20. The system of claim 19, further comprising: a third member of the construct configured to be implanted into a second anatomical structure of the anatomy; anda third localization element selectively associated with said third member;wherein said detector detects said third localization element;wherein said processor is further operable to receive position information for said third member from said detector based on detecting said third localization element and further operable to determine relative positions of said first member, said second member, and said third member;wherein said display device is configured to display said relative positions said first member, said second member, and said third member;wherein said second member is configured to be fixedly connected to said first member and said third member in a selected connected configuration;wherein said connected configuration is based on an alignment in at least one plane defined relative to the anatomy;wherein said display device is configured to display an alignment icon based on said alignment relative to a display of at least said first member and said second member. 21. The system of claim 16, wherein said first localization element includes a cannula, wherein said cannula of said first localization element is configured to be aligned with a cannula of said first member; wherein a guide wire is operable to be positioned within the cannula of said localization element and the cannula of said first member. 22. The system of claim 16, wherein the first localization element is keyed relative to said first member such that said first localization element is configured to allow determination of six degree of freedom position information of said first member.
